From 0fffa4500b99d6802f5c8ec6b1ec831db2b907d9 Mon Sep 17 00:00:00 2001 From: =?UTF-8?q?Dominik=20Sch=C3=BCrmann?= Date: Wed, 16 Jan 2013 14:45:15 +0100 Subject: [PATCH] Rename fixes --- OpenPGP-Keychain-API-Demo/AndroidManifest.xml | 4 ++-- .../integration/KeychainIntentHelper.java | 5 +++-- .../keychain/Constants.java | 4 ++-- README.md | 22 +++++++++---------- 4 files changed, 17 insertions(+), 18 deletions(-) diff --git a/OpenPGP-Keychain-API-Demo/AndroidManifest.xml b/OpenPGP-Keychain-API-Demo/AndroidManifest.xml index 9d735860c..1cf132904 100644 --- a/OpenPGP-Keychain-API-Demo/AndroidManifest.xml +++ b/OpenPGP-Keychain-API-Demo/AndroidManifest.xml @@ -13,10 +13,10 @@ + android:label="OpenPGP Keychain API Demo" > + android:label="OpenPGP Keychain API Demo" > diff --git a/OpenPGP-Keychain-API-Lib/src/org/sufficientlysecure/keychain/integration/KeychainIntentHelper.java b/OpenPGP-Keychain-API-Lib/src/org/sufficientlysecure/keychain/integration/KeychainIntentHelper.java index 756dd974b..c0d2a9fa5 100644 --- a/OpenPGP-Keychain-API-Lib/src/org/sufficientlysecure/keychain/integration/KeychainIntentHelper.java +++ b/OpenPGP-Keychain-API-Lib/src/org/sufficientlysecure/keychain/integration/KeychainIntentHelper.java @@ -24,7 +24,7 @@ import android.widget.Toast; public class KeychainIntentHelper { - public static final String APG_INTENT_PREFIX = "org.thialfihar.android.apg.intent."; + public static final String APG_INTENT_PREFIX = Constants.KEYCHAIN_PACKAGE_NAME + ".action."; // Intents /** @@ -343,7 +343,8 @@ public class KeychainIntentHelper { * @param data * @return handled or not */ - public boolean onActivityResult(int requestCode, int resultCode, Intent data, KeychainData apgData) { + public boolean onActivityResult(int requestCode, int resultCode, Intent data, + KeychainData apgData) { switch (requestCode) { case CREATE_KEY: diff --git a/OpenPGP-Keychain/src/org/sufficientlysecure/keychain/Constants.java b/OpenPGP-Keychain/src/org/sufficientlysecure/keychain/Constants.java index 10e431d4b..5939c8e03 100644 --- a/OpenPGP-Keychain/src/org/sufficientlysecure/keychain/Constants.java +++ b/OpenPGP-Keychain/src/org/sufficientlysecure/keychain/Constants.java @@ -22,7 +22,7 @@ public final class Constants { public static final boolean DEBUG = true; - public static final String TAG = "APG"; + public static final String TAG = "Keychain"; public static final String PACKAGE_NAME = "org.sufficientlysecure.keychain"; @@ -35,7 +35,7 @@ public final class Constants { public static final String INTENT_PREFIX = PACKAGE_NAME + ".action."; public static final class path { - public static final String APP_DIR = Environment.getExternalStorageDirectory() + "/APG"; + public static final String APP_DIR = Environment.getExternalStorageDirectory() + "/OpenPGP-Keychain"; } public static final class pref { diff --git a/README.md b/README.md index e87eff98f..36e48fd9a 100644 --- a/README.md +++ b/README.md @@ -1,27 +1,25 @@ -# APG +# OpenPGP Keychain (for Android) -This is a fork of Android Privacy Guard (APG) - -I will try to reintegrate the various forks and develope a new user interface and API via AIDL and build a new stable version. +OpenPGP Keychain is a EXPERIMENTAL fork of Android Privacy Guard (APG) # Contribute -Fork APG and do a merge request. I will merge your changes back into the main project. +Fork OpenPGP Keychain and do a merge request. I will merge your changes back into the main project. # Build ## Build with Ant 1. Have Android SDK "tools" directory in your PATH (http://developer.android.com/sdk/index.html) -2. Change to "APG" directory with ``cd APG`` +2. Change to "OpenPGP-Kechain" directory with ``cd OpenPGP-Kechain`` 3. Execute ``android update project -p .`` and ``android update project -p android-libs/ActionBarSherlock`` 4. Execute ``ant debug`` ## Build with Eclipse -1. File -> Import -> Android -> Existing Android Code Into Workspace, choose "APG/android-libs/ActionBarSherlock" -2. File -> Import -> Android -> Existing Android Code Into Workspace, choose "APG" -3. APG can now be build +1. File -> Import -> Android -> Existing Android Code Into Workspace, choose "OpenPGP-Kechain/android-libs/ActionBarSherlock" +2. File -> Import -> Android -> Existing Android Code Into Workspace, choose "OpenPGP-Kechain" +3. OpenPGP-Kechain can now be build # Libraries @@ -52,7 +50,7 @@ see http://rtyley.github.com/spongycastle/ ## Eclipse: "GC overhead limit exceeded" -If you have problems starting APG from Eclipse, consider increasing the memory limits in eclipse.ini. +If you have problems starting OpenPGP Kechain from Eclipse, consider increasing the memory limits in eclipse.ini. See http://docs.oseems.com/general/application/eclipse/fix-gc-overhead-limit-exceeded for more information. ## Generate pressed dashboard icons @@ -116,7 +114,7 @@ Android primitives to exchange data: Intent, Intent with return values, Send (al * ACCESS_KEYS # Licenses -APG is licensed under Apache License v2. +OpenPGP Kechain is licensed under Apache License v2. ## Libraries * ActionBarSherlock @@ -152,5 +150,5 @@ APG is licensed under Apache License v2. Public Domain * dashboard_scan_qrcode.svg - New creation for APG + New creation for OpenPGP Kechain Apache License v2 \ No newline at end of file